Official wording
NamUs case MP5881. Missing person: Allen Briscoe.
Last known contact: 1985-12-13 in Philadelphia, Philadelphia, PA. Circumstances: Allen's photo is shown age-progressed to 39 years.
School had been dismissed early and he was last seen getting off of a bus near the home of a friend whom he had planned to visit. He is bowlegged and has a lump on his left shoulder.
His full name is Allen Briscoe, Jr. Demographics: 16 years, Male, Black / African American.
Physical description: 5 ft 8 in, 140 lbs, hair: Black, eyes: Brown. Clothing and accessories: Clothing: Blue jeans, black jacket.
Investigating agency: Philadelphia Police Department - Special Victims Unit | 12-081073.
